A GARFIELD CHRISTMAS to Bring Cheer to The King Center This December

It's the most wonderful time of the year - especially if you're the world's best-loved and fat cat movie star, Garfield. Everyone's favorite feline will be at The King Center on Sunday, December 10 at 2 p.m. A great show for the entire family!
Coming to you with arms wide open in anticipation of all the Christmas presents he's expecting, Garfield will light up your holiday this year with his wit, wise cracks and wisdom.
Everyone's favorite feline is a few gifts short of true Christmas spirit. But with the help of Jon, Odie, the Audience, and his new holiday friends, Garfield gets an "enlightening" lesson. This lively holiday musical features timeless Christmas favorites such as "Jingle Bells," "We Wish You a Merry Christmas," "Deck the Halls," plus four original songs. Sing along as Garfield's new friends including Nutcracker, Rag Doll, Teddy Bear, and even Angel from the top of the Christmas tree all work together to bring light to Garfield's Christmas.
A Garfield Christmas comes alive with a talented cast and crew gathered from across the country. This Garfield musical features 20 song and dance numbers with a mixture of original compositions and holiday classics.
Join the fun as the coffee-guzzling, nap-taking, lasagna-loving fat cat Garfield decks the halls with boughs of folly!
